The machine check means basically that the chip didn't respond on the
PCI bus. The most probable cause is that something is wrong with the
platform code that switches the chip clock on/off or with the PCI D
state change.
One thing you can check is wether that's always called properly,
especially when starting the chip. Another possibly might be that the
chip needs some time after the clocks are restored to be back online,
thus you might need a delay after the platform code and/or the PCI D
state change before you start poking at registers.
A couple of thing to make sure of:
- On init, call platform code first to bring clocks back up, then only
do the PCI D state transition to D0 (maybe with a delay)
- On rmmod or suspend, call the platform code last, after the D3 state
transition (if any), and make sure the chip's been properly stopped
first.
It might also be useful if there isn't some sort of bad interaction with
sungem which on the same PCI bus and has similar clock control as I've
heard about possible issues on some older chips. Thus, the user could
verify that sungem is allways up and running (link on) during the test
and check if that makes any difference.

I think Nicolas's choice makes sense.
The HW provides 4 registers which each contain the "number" of the IRQ that
happenned. And IRQ0 is encoded separatly from IRQ[1-3].
So when IRQ0 happens, you really have a flag saying that a critical
interrupt
happenned, and when you look at the encoded critical interrupt number,
you get
"00" which is IRQ0.
If IRQ2 happend, the flag say a main interrupt happenned and when looking in
the encoded main interrupt number, we get "000001" which is IRQ2 ...
So the Hardware maps the hw IRQ number like this, so it makes sense to
use that mapping. Sure we could just not use that mapping and put IRQ0 hwirq
number just before IRQ1 but then the hack is just moved in get_irq and
we have
a numbering scheme which is not really what's in hw.

Hello Roland!
This is a patch of ehca that assures 4k alignment for firmware control block
in 64k page mode, because kzalloc()'s result address might not be 4k aligned
if kernel's 64k page is enabled. Thus, we introduced wrappers called
ehca_alloc/free_fw_ctrlblock(), which use a slab cache for objects with
4k length and 4k alignment in order to alloc/free firmware control blocks
in 64k page mode. In 4k page mode those wrappers just are defines of
get_zeroed_page() and free_page().
